Output 105ca775390021b2bbd3a2535b15d1f4614f3d9646dcf51284f69f7423592d65:0

value
15275960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ebfbdc77656f2ad1439e78dce43e5a6661993dd9 OP_EQUAL
address
MVQvk8fwbD8MgnRj251fxJcfWZtXLyCqLV
transaction
105ca775390021b2bbd3a2535b15d1f4614f3d9646dcf51284f69f7423592d65
spent
true